Key Responsibilities:

  • Precision Technology Integration: Enhance farm operations by implementing and maintaining GPS guidance systems, variable rate technology, and telematics.
  • Data Management: Precision agriculture data is collected, managed, and analyzed to facilitate informed decision-making.
  • Equipment Maintenance: Precision agriculture equipment and systems are subject to routine inspections, maintenance, and troubleshooting.
  • Training: Conduct schooling for farm personnel regarding the utilization of precision technology tools and software.
  • Customer Support: Employ a collaborative approach to comprehend the requirements of producers and provide them with efficient technical solutions.
  • Documentation: Maintain precise records of data reports, restorations, installations, and maintenance.

  1. What does a Precision Technology Specialist do in the USA?

    A Precision Technology Specialist supports agricultural operations by implementing and managing precision farming tools, such as GPS-guided equipment, data analytics software, and remote sensing technologies.

  2. What qualifications are required for Precision Technology Specialist jobs?

    Employers typically look for a degree in agriculture, engineering, or a related field, along with hands-on experience with precision farming equipment and software.
